The Bare Anatomy Anti-Dandruff Hair Conditioner is a cream-based conditioning treatment that targets dandruff, frizz, and strand weakness in a single post-wash step. It scores 93 out of 100 on Flash AI's rating system, with a near-perfect Effectiveness score of 100 and a Hair Health score of 97, drawn from 103 verified reviews across 5 platforms. Sulphate-free and paraben-free, it takes a gentler approach to scalp care that suits anyone managing a sensitive or flake-prone scalp. It works across all hair types and carries a cruelty-free certification.
Biotin, the listed active ingredient, supports strand strength and helps reduce breakage in hair weakened by dandruff-related dryness and buildup. Salicylic Acid, named in the formulation, assists with scalp exfoliation, targeting the flake-causing residue and buildup that a regular conditioner leaves behind. Rosemary, also part of the formula, works on the hair cuticle to smooth texture, tame frizz, and restore shine lost to dryness and flaking. The creamy texture glides through knots and delivers hydration to dry ends that often feel coarse due to dandruff-related issues. The product comes free from sulphates and parabens, both of which can disrupt a compromised scalp, and arrives in a 175g bottle with an 18-month shelf life.

A standard conditioner focuses on softening and detangling without addressing scalp concerns. This conditioner includes Salicylic Acid for scalp exfoliation and Rosemary to smooth the hair cuticle, working on dandruff-causing buildup alongside its conditioning function. The result is a single product that targets both scalp health and hair texture, rather than hair feel alone.
